在Python中,recv是一個阻塞函數嗎?我在Uni C中學到了,那裏有阻塞和非阻塞套接字。所以我只是想在python中問天氣,recv函數是否阻塞函數。Python tcp發送接收函數
3
A
回答
5
Python中的套接字被默認阻塞。此行爲可以通過setblocking
或settimeout
進行更改。
在這方面找到信息的另一個好地方是socket how-to,尤其是在non-blocking sockets上的部分。
1
Python中的套接字默認爲阻塞,除非您更改它。
相關問題
- 1. TCP - 發送和接收TCP/IP數據
- 2. 發送和接收套接字(TCP/IP)
- 3. Tcp套接字發送和接收文件,使用python
- 4. 發送和接收純文本與TCP
- 5. TCP中的多重發送()或接收()
- 6. python通過TCP套接字發送/接收十六進制數據
- 7. 通過TCP套接字發送和接收數據的問題
- 8. 發送/接收TCP數據包時16毫秒量化
- 9. TCP如何在Java中發送/接收實時大數據包?
- 10. 在ruby中發送和接收TCP數據
- 11. 發送TCP數據,無需接收(升壓asio)
- 12. 通過TCP發送和接收XML數據
- 13. TCP客戶端發送數據,但TCP服務器收到空
- 14. TCP發送函數重傳邏輯?
- 15. Python - 發送緊急數據(tcp)
- 16. 通過TCP套接字發送/接收字節[]
- 17. TCP套接字:流發送/異步操作兩次接收
- 18. Android:發送/接收數據
- 19. 發送和接收數據
- 20. tcp套接字數據發送xml包
- 21. 從一個發送者/接收者併發地接收/發送
- 22. C套接字 - 發送()發送,接收()不接收
- 23. Obj-C通過tcp套接字爲iphone發送和接收數組。
- 24. 試圖瞭解我通過TCP連接發送/接收的UART數據包
- 25. 僅當發送python套接字時才接收數據
- 26. 我發現發送接收參數
- 27. 套接字 - 不發送/接收數據
- 28. 摘要UDP和TCP發送/接收程序
- 29. 使用tcp socket發送和接收圖像
- 30. Cpp socket - TCP傳輸(用同一端口發送然後接收)